> In the email headers sent out by the list (look at the message source), you 
> can find:
>
> List-Help: <http://listserv.llnl.gov/SCRIPTS/wa.exe?LIST=CF-METADATA>,
>          <mailto:[email protected]?body=INFO%20CF-METADATA>
> List-Unsubscribe: <mailto:[email protected]>
> List-Subscribe: <mailto:[email protected]>
> List-Owner: <mailto:[email protected]>
> List-Archive: <http://listserv.llnl.gov/SCRIPTS/wa.exe?LIST=CF-METADATA>
>
> I assume that means you just have to send a mail with any subject and content 
> to [email protected] to get off that list. (I 
> tried the link; it does not seem to work. I did not try the mailing 
> instructions; I do expect those to work.)
>
> (In general, all mailing lists have such standard ‘list headers’. Really good 
> mail clients show those in the interface as well. I do not know if really 
> good mail clients exist.)
